Sirdar Snuggly Baby Bamboo DK Boy's Shawl Collar and V Neck Cardigans – Pattern 4730
Pattern 4730 from Sirdar is a knitting pattern featuring two classic boy's cardigan designs worked in Sirdar Snuggly Baby Bamboo DK yarn. The pattern covers sizes from birth through to 7 years, making it a versatile choice for knitters who want a design that can grow with a child. Both cardigans are constructed to fit chest sizes ranging from 41 cm (16 in) up to 66 cm (26 in), with actual finished measurements of 45 cm to 70 cm to allow comfortable ease. Design One: The Shawl Collar Cardigan
The first design is a shawl collar cardigan, a timeless style that adds a cosy, structured frame around the neckline. A shawl collar is a continuous folded collar that wraps smoothly from one front band, around the back of the neck, and down the other front band, creating a warm and elegant finish particularly suited to cooler weather. This style has long been a favourite for baby and toddler knitwear because it keeps little necks snug without the fuss of a tightly fitted neckband.
This version is worked in Sirdar Snuggly Baby Bamboo DK shade 093, and the yarn quantities required are:
- 0–6 months: 3 × 50g balls
- 6–12 months: 4 × 50g balls
- 1–2 years: 5 × 50g balls
- 2–3 years: 6 × 50g balls
- 4–5 years: 7 × 50g balls
- 6–7 years: 9 × 50g balls
Design Two: The V Neck Cardigan
The second design is a V neck cardigan, a clean and classic silhouette that works equally well for everyday wear and smarter occasions. The V neckline is shaped gradually as the knitter works up the fronts, creating neat angled edges that are then finished with a tidy ribbed or picked-up border. This style is perennially popular in children's knitwear because it is easy to put on and take off, and it layers beautifully over shirts or tops.
This version is worked in Sirdar Snuggly Baby Bamboo DK shade 092, and the yarn quantities required are:
- 0–6 months: 3 × 50g balls
- 6–12 months: 4 × 50g balls
- 1–2 years: 4 × 50g balls
- 2–3 years: 6 × 50g balls
- 4–5 years: 7 × 50g balls
- 6–7 years: 8 × 50g balls
Sizing and Measurements
Both cardigans are offered across six sizes, spanning from newborn through to 6–7 years. The full length of the finished garment ranges from 24 cm (9½ in) for the smallest size up to 48 cm (19 in) for the largest. Sleeve length is listed as adjustable, running from 15 cm (6 in) to 33 cm (13 in), which is a practical feature allowing knitters to customise the fit to their child's individual arm length. The generous positive ease built into the actual measurements — approximately 4 cm across all sizes — ensures a comfortable, wearable fit suitable for active babies and children.
